Paws & Relaxation: Why Your Riverton Cat Deserves a Spa Day

Here in Riverton, we know our pets are family. While our dogs might get regular walks along the Sangamon River or trips to the park, our feline friends often get their pampering at home. But what if we told you the concept of a 'spa for cats' is purr-fectly suited for our local kitties? It's not about cucumber eye masks (unless your cat is into that!), but about specialized, stress-free grooming and wellness tailored to a cat's unique needs.

Think about our Central Illinois seasons. Spring and summer bring pollen and allergens that cling to your cat's fur, potentially causing irritation. Fall means shedding that summer coat, and winter brings dry, itchy skin from indoor heating. A cat spa service addresses these local concerns head-on. It goes beyond a basic bath to include gentle deshedding treatments, moisturizing paw balms for cracked pads, and hypoallergenic shampoos that soothe Riverton's seasonal irritants.

For many cat owners, grooming can be a stressful battle of wills, ending in scratches and frustration. Professional cat groomers are trained in low-stress handling techniques. They create a calm, quiet environment—a stark contrast to the noisy, dog-centric vibe of a standard groomer. This is especially valuable for older cats in Riverton who may have arthritis and need extra-gentle care, or for long-haired breeds like Persians whose beautiful coats can easily mat without regular professional attention.

So, how can you bring the spa experience to your Riverton home? Start by creating a serene grooming zone. Use a soft brush and make it a bonding time with gentle strokes, perhaps after your cat has settled in from watching the birds at the feeder. For nail trims, associate the clippers with a high-value treat only given during that time. Even something as simple as a warm, damp washcloth massage can mimic a spa-like cleaning for cats who fear water.

When seeking a professional 'spa' service, look for groomers who either specialize in cats or offer separate, dedicated feline appointments. Ask about their process: Do they use calming pheromones? Do they allow you to stay if it helps your cat? Many mobile groomers serving the Riverton and Springfield area can bring a fully-equipped van right to your driveway, minimizing your cat's travel anxiety entirely.

Ultimately, a spa for cats is about proactive health and happiness. It’s a way to manage shedding before it covers your furniture, prevent painful mats, and monitor for early signs of skin issues or parasites common in our area. By investing in this kind of thoughtful care, you're not just grooming your cat—you're enhancing their comfort and well-being through every season in Riverton. Your regal feline companion deserves to feel as pampered as they make us feel every day.
